My canonpowershot SD750 digital camera is coming as a black scree
A stuck shutter is another common failure mode for digital cameras. The symptoms of a stuck or "sticky" shutter are very similar to CCD image sensor failure. The camera may take black pictures (for shutter stuck closed), or the pictures may be very bright and overexposed, especially when taken outdoors (for shutter stuck open).
To confirm a stuck shutter, put the camera in any mode other than "Auto", and turn the flash OFF (you don't want to blind yourself for the next step). Next look down the lens and take a picture. You should see a tiny flicker in the center of the lens as the shutter opens and closes. If no movement is seen, then you likely have a stuck shutter. If so, please see the following for further info and a simple fix that may help:

Canon a550 reads low battery even when i put in
Are you still using alkaline batteries? If so, alkaline batteries just don't have the power for more than a few pictures in a digital camera. Some may also have reached their shelf life, and though right out of the package may even have problems just powering startup of the camera. Digital cameras that use AA's for the most part should only be used with rechargeable NiMH batteries. If you read the camera's instruction manual concerning batteries, you may see the same recommendation.
Keep in mind rechargeable NiMH batteries will save you money in the long run over alkalines, AND they'll last for at least 100 pictures per charge (and probably many many more). You'll be very pleased with their performance, and may be angry with yourself for not buying them sooner. When at the store, look on the package for a power rating of at least 2500 mah.

Why an ei6 error msg on canona630 suddenly after just taking pix?
The E16 error is a circuit board problem and is not user fixable. It needs to go to a Canon service facility. Try to get it fixed under warranty, if possible. If not, get an estimate before repairing, as price may be prohibitive. Weigh repair costs against replacing with a new camera.
COMPLET "DEAD" OF A550
If the batteries leaked, it could be due to corrosion on the contacts. You could try using a pencil eraser to rub the contacts to clean off any possible corrosion. Hope that helps...
Card locked
If you have tried sliding the lock switch back and forth a few times and re-inserting the flash and it is still not working, then the next step would be to try removing the battery (with the memory card removed) and seeing if that will reset the internal state of the camera. Also ensure that the battery is fully charged.
